BLUF
Critical Elementor Pro file upload bug is actively exploited; patch immediately.
NEWS
CVE-2026-32475 allows arbitrary file uploads via form submissions with a CVSS score of 9.8. Attackers are already using this flaw to hack sites running unpatched versions of the plugin.
Why I Care
Unpatched WordPress sites using Elementor Pro face immediate risk of full compromise, data theft, or malware installation due to active exploitation.
Next Steps
Update Elementor Pro to the latest version immediately and audit server logs for suspicious file uploads or changes.
Tracked as CVE-2026-32475 (CVSS score of 9.8), the bug described as an arbitrary file upload issue in the function that handles form submissions.
